Alright, let’s break it down! Local SEO refers to the practice of optimizing your online presence for a local audience. It’s all about getting your business seen when people search for services around them. For example, if you’re a plumber in Springfield, you want your business to pop up when folks in Springfield look for ‘emergency plumbing near me'. It’s like waving your arms and shouting, 'Hey! I’m right here!' to your neighbors when they need you.

The Magic of Google My Business: Your Best Friend

Speaking of waving your arms, nothing beats Google My Business (GMB). Picture this—it's your trusty sidekick in the local SEO superhero world. GMB allows you to manage how your business appears on Google Search and Maps. Claiming your listing is vital! By verifying your business, you gain control over your information, making it easier for customers to find your address, hours, business description, and even read reviews. You wouldn’t want them to find the Italian restaurant instead of your delightful bakery, right?

How to Optimize Your Website for Local Searches

Now let's get technical for a moment. Optimizing your website for local searches is simpler than you might think! Start by including your city and business type in key places—like your homepage, meta descriptions, and blog posts. Think of it as giving Google a little nudge in the right direction. It’s also essential to ensure your NAP (Name, Address, Phone number) is consistent across your website and other platforms. Moreover, don’t forget to embed a Google Map—this can literally guide your customers right to your doorstep.

The Power of Reviews: Love Letters from Customers

Let’s talk about reviews! They’re not just nice to have; they’re essential for building trust and credibility. When potential customers see positive reviews, it's like receiving an endorsement from a friend. Encourage satisfied customers to leave glowing reviews on your GMB listing or social media. Just remember, responding to reviews is equally important. It shows that you value your customers and their feedback. Think of it as sending a thank-you note after a lovely gift!

Local Citations: Are They Worth the Trouble?

You bet they are! Local citations refer to any online mention of your business's name, address, and phone number on other platforms. These citations can help improve your online visibility and may even boost your search rankings. Think directories, Yelp, or Chamber of Commerce listings. Just make sure your information is accurate and consistent across all platforms. It’s like ensuring everyone is talking about you in the same way!

Tracking Your Success: How to Know If It’s Working?

Alright, so you’ve done all the hard work, but how do you know it’s paying off? Tracking your local SEO success can be achieved using tools like Google Analytics or Google Search Console. Focus on metrics like organic traffic, search rankings for local keywords, and the number of clicks to your website. If numbers are going up, you’re on the right track! Plus, seeing those stats can give you the motivation to keep tuning your strategies.
